Analysis
The most recent figure for external debt stocks, private nonguaranteed (png) in Türkiye is 172.51 billion DOD, current US$, measured in 2024.
That represents a change of up 2.1% on the previous year and up 5.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, external debt stocks, private nonguaranteed (png) in Türkiye peaked at 217.33 billion DOD, current US$ in 2017 and was at its lowest, 42.00 million DOD, current US$, in 1970.
That places Türkiye 5th out of 96 countries with data for 2024, putting it in the top 10%.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

About this data
Private nonguaranteed external debt comprises long-term external obligations of private debtors that are not guaranteed for repayment by a public entity. Data are in current U.S. dollars.
